Character Development as a Catalyst

Let's consider the character of Killua. Initially presented as a cold-blooded assassin, he undergoes a significant transformation throughout the series. His friendship with Gon allows him to rediscover his humanity and challenge the values he was raised with. He struggles with his family's expectations and his own desire to protect Gon, often facing impossible choices. His resistance is against his own ingrained nature, the programming of his upbringing. This personal battle is far more compelling than simply defeating a physical opponent.

Gon himself embodies a different kind of resistance. He represents unwavering optimism and a relentless pursuit of his goals. However, his single-mindedness can also be a weakness, leading him down dangerous paths. He often overlooks the consequences of his actions, driven by a naive sense of justice. His resistance is against the corruption and darkness of the world, but he learns that sometimes, fighting for what you believe in comes at a steep price.

Even supporting characters contribute to this theme of resistance. Kurapika's unwavering dedication to avenging his clan showcases a different kind of resilience, fueled by grief and a thirst for justice. Leorio's commitment to becoming a doctor, despite his lack of natural talent, demonstrates that resistance can also be found in perseverance and a desire to help others.

Narrative Techniques and Thematic Resonance

The narrative structure of Hunter x Hunter plays a crucial role in conveying its themes. The series is divided into distinct arcs, each exploring different aspects of the world and the characters' development. The Heaven's Arena arc focuses on strength and competition, while the Yorknew City arc delves into the dark underworld of organized crime. The Chimera Ant arc, arguably the most impactful, explores themes of morality, evolution, and the nature of humanity.

The series masterfully utilizes foreshadowing, symbolism, and dramatic irony to enhance the emotional impact of its story. The opening themes often provide subtle hints about future events, while visual motifs and recurring symbols add layers of meaning to the narrative. The use of Nen, the unique power system in Hunter x Hunter, also serves as a metaphor for individual potential and the ability to shape one's own destiny. Each character's Nen ability reflects their personality and their inner struggles, further emphasizing the theme of self-discovery and resistance.

The power system of Nen is not just about strength; it's about potential. It's about the human capacity for growth and change. It's about the inner resistance that allows individuals to transcend their limitations.
